S227 VYC is a 1998 Ldv Pilot in White with a 1,900cc diesel engine. This vehicle has been through 21 MOT tests with a personal pass rate of 57.1%.
Across all 1998 Ldv Pilot models, the average MOT pass rate is 65.3% with a typical mileage of 81,734 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Ldv Pilot fails its MOT is brake pipe excessively corroded, accounting for 6,574 recorded failures. If you're considering buying S227 VYC, it's worth having these areas checked by a mechanic before committing.
The Ldv Pilot typically stays on UK roads for around 30 years. At 28 years old, this Ldv Pilot is approaching the upper end of the typical lifespan for this model.
